联想U310刷白名单更换无线网卡纪实

手里有一台联想U310笔记本,2013年的老机器了,用了快10年,虽说升级了内存到8G,固态加到512G,显示屏也换了个雾面屏,但是原装的无线网卡差得不能再差的信号质量实在让我在有一天调试单位wifi网络的时候忍无可忍了,加上不支持5G的wifi,于是更换无线网卡的计划就安排上了日程。

机器原配置:

CPU:Intel I5 3317U/主频 1.7GHz/缓存 3MB/硬件核心数 2/虚拟线程数 4
芯片组 Intel HM77
内存:8G
硬盘 机械硬盘容量:500GB;固态硬盘容量:512GB
显卡:集成显卡 Intel Graphics HD 4000
声卡 Conexant Audio
网卡 10/100Mbps自适应网卡
无线网卡:AR58B195
蓝牙 内置蓝牙模块

在马云家找了半天,决定入手Intel 7260AC,随便找了一家位于华强北的商家,买了一块称是通用版的实际上是DELL拆机的中古品,也不知道是不是真的是通用版的还是DELL专用版,反正U310有白名单,装上去就提示出错无法进入系统,似乎通不通用还是专用实际上都没区别。于是,就有了下面刷白名单的故事。

联想U310刷白名单更换无线网卡纪实

联想U310刷白名单更换无线网卡纪实

要刷BIOS,要么更新新版本的BIOS,要么下老版本的BIOS进行改装。百度上有U410的更新教程,但是是需要更新了BIOS以后才刷的,本着能不更新就不更新的原则,主要是被苹果手机的更新弄厌了,所以一般能不更新的,我都一律不更新。于是google查找了半天,得知可以通过ME管理工具的FPT程序来备份BIOS再修改最后刷机。

一、前期准备

1·下载aida64,确定本机的ME版本,不同的ME版本有不同的FPT程序,不可混用。

hwinfo64也可以读取本机ME版本信息.

联想U310刷白名单更换无线网卡纪实

联想U310刷白名单更换无线网卡纪实
2·根据ME版本下载相应版本的ME工具,内有刷新程序fpt等,我使用的是可以在64位windows下运行的fptw64.exe

3·在命令行下使用命令 fptw64 -d u310.rom -bios 对BIOS进行保存
联想U310刷白名单更换无线网卡纪实

4·下载EzH2O程序

二·修改BIOS

1·打开EzH2O程序,加载u310.rom,加载成功后会有一个对话框显示加载的文件里的一些模块的大小信息

联想U310刷白名单更换无线网卡纪实
2·组件——模块——删除现有的模块

联想U310刷白名单更换无线网卡纪实
之前在网上搜索到的都是删除GUID “11D378C2-B472-412F-AD87-1BE4CD8B33A6”,但是我找了半天,都找不到这个模块,最后google查找到了U310的白名单模块实际上是C14E997E-E4C7-4590-BA60-9B43135FCAA4。

3·查找模块的方法为在”删除现有的模块“对话框中点一下右边的小三角,就会有一长串的模块列表,默认的是35B898CA的模块,不用管它,直接输入11D37,如果有这个模块,就会定位到这个模块,如果没有的话,就不会有显示

联想U310刷白名单更换无线网卡纪实
联想U310刷白名单更换无线网卡纪实
4·根据搜索到的C14E997E-E4C7-4590-BA60-9B43135FCAA4信息,输入C14E997E,即可定位到相关的模块

联想U310刷白名单更换无线网卡纪实
5·点"修补"

联想U310刷白名单更换无线网卡纪实
6·等一会在状态栏会有成功的标志联想U310刷白名单更换无线网卡纪实
7·保存修改好后的BIOS文件,我是把文件命名成了C14E997E-E4C7-4590-BA60-9B43135FCAA4.rom

保存修改后的文件时间要几秒钟,类似死机那样,其实不是死机的

三·刷写BIOS,命令 fptw64 -f C14E997E-E4C7-4590-BA60-9B43135FCAA4.rom -bios

联想U310刷白名单更换无线网卡纪实
刷写完毕后重启,装上网卡,运行正常

上一篇:WinAPI: GetClassName - 获取指定窗口的类名


下一篇:DeviceIoControl:通过API访问设备驱动程序;并获取window文件/文件夹id